Title:
FUEL VAPOR CONTROLLER

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To prevent the ratio of air to fuel from decreasing, by stopping or reducing purge when the temperature of cooling water of an engine is high.

CONSTITUTION: A part of BVSV4 is dipped in the water of an engine. A VSV5 is a solenoid valve electrically coupled to an electric wire 8 at the side of an electric fan 7 for cooling the water of the engine. When a water temperature switch 9 is closed as a result of the rise in the temperature of the water, a relay 10 acts to supply an electrical current from a power source 11 to the fan 7 and the VSV5 so that an electromagnetic mechanism closes a main passage 12a and opens an auxiliary passage 12b provided with an orifice 6. As a result, the purge from a canister 2 is reduced by the orifice 6 so that excessive purge is avoided.
